Canada - Re-Export of Pumice Stones, Crude or in Irregular Pieces

Since 2014, Canada Re-Export of Pumice Stones, Crude or in Irregular Pieces rose 48.7% year on year. In 2019, the country was number 3 comparing other countries in Re-Export of Pumice Stones, Crude or in Irregular Pieces at $16,176.78. Canada is overtaken by United Arab Emirates, which was ranked number 2 at $28,144.05 and is followed by Luxembourg with $11,215. United States lead the ranking with $1,269,553 in 2019, that is +191.6% compared to 2018. Luxembourg witnessed the best average annual growth at +89% per year, while United Arab Emirates was the worst growing country at -9.9% per year.
